Those Colorado Reservists who went off to fight wildfires in Colorado—in their first three days, they flew 14 sorties and dropped 36,500 gallons of fire retardant. The 302nd Airlift Wing, Peterson AFB, Colo., sent two of its specially equipped C-130s and 29 airmen to help put out the fires in Idaho last week. They filled in for Air National Guardsmen who were diverted to help with Katrina cleanup.
